Chris Porter

Vice President, General Counsel And Secretary at USA Compression

Chris Porter has extensive experience in the legal field. Chris began their career as an intern at the Federal Reserve Board in 2007. Chris then joined Hunton Andrews Kurth LLP in 2010, where they specialized in capital markets, mergers and acquisitions, and general corporate and securities matters. In 2015, Chris moved to USA Compression, where they initially served as an Associate General Counsel before being promoted to Vice President, General Counsel, and Secretary in 2017. Currently, Chris is a Charter Member at TechGC, a position they have held since 2021.

Chris Porter began their education journey in 2001 at Mays Business School - Texas A&M University, where they earned a Bachelor of Business Administration (B.B.A.) degree in Accounting in 2005. Chris then pursued further studies at Mays Business School in 2005-2006 and obtained a Master of Science (M.S.) degree in Finance. Chris continued their educational pursuits at The George Washington University Law School from 2006 to 2009, where they completed their Doctor of Law (J.D.) degree, specializing in Law.
